Hi,
TCP B3A-4F267-3D5D:4781 barkeep.ejip.net:80 CLOSE_WAIT
i am getting this message when i tried to check status of port using "netstat" command.....Can any one suggest how to change the
state of the port and get it back to Established state.

lower the connectionTimeout of the connector running on port 80. this configuration is on your server.xml on your jbossweb-tomcatxx.sar folder.
if this does not work restarting
jboss
will always fix this.
